Anisotropic polyurethane foam

Anisotropic polymer foams have been prepared, which exhibit a Poisson's ratio exceeding 1, and ratios of longitudinal to transverse stiffness exceeding 50. The foams are as much as 20 times stiffer in the longitudinal direction than the foams from which they were derived. Activated carbons prepared from peanut shell and sunflower seed shell for high CO2 adsorption

Biomass wastes are considered as cost-effective and sustainable precursors to prepare activated carbons for CO2 capture. In this study, two biomass-derived activated carbons were prepared using peanut shell and sunflower seed shell, and the optimal activated carbons were obtained at low KOH/carbon ratio of about 1.
